#652d35 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#652d35 is composed of 39.6% red, 17.6%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 47.5% yellow and 60.4% black. It has a hue angle of 351.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.4% and a lightness of 28.6%. #652d35 color hex could be obtained by blending #ca5a6a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#652d35 color description : Very dark desaturated red.

#652d35 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#652d35 has RGB values of R:101, G:45,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.48,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 6630709.

Shades and Tints of #652d35

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060303 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#652d35

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4345 is the less saturated color, while #920015 is the most saturated one.
